    OK this may be really stupid and way off the mark, but I flashed my dm800 with the DE image today and when I went into my tuner configuration I got this message "Tuner A: (Empty) > nothing"

    I clicked ok and there didn't appear to be anything I could do. However, when I pressed right I could change it to simple and advanced configuration and then change th options and it now works a treat!!!

    If i've understood your problem then it sounds to me like this could be the issue???

    If not, sorry for my noobness

    PS: this was also after a bad flash and the no ca found error

    Originally posted by JaySTROKE
    First time I have posted and still learning the ropes.

    Just bought 2 DM800 HD's

    I have 1 working fine (even after bricking them both, CA Error!)

    The 2nd will not display the Tuner, during setup.

    When I go to Service Searching > Tuner Configuration > Choose Tuner > Tuner A: (Empty) > nothing

    Now I know the tuner itself is fine as I put it in the 2nd box and it works. I have also tried several variations of BL72 and Images to no avail.

    Does anyone know if this is a Software or Hardware issue?

    Would appreciate any help you can provide.

    It's driving me crazy! and I am reluctant to send it back to China.
